The following excerpt is from Murillo, In re, 110 Cal.Rptr. 494, 35 Cal.App.3d 71 (Cal. App. 1973):

On March 1, 1973, after the public defender was appointed to represent respondent, respondent filed a petition for writ of habeas corpus, alleging that he was not afforded an in-community preliminary prerevocation hearing pursuant to the dictates of Morrissey v. Brewer (1972) 408 U.S. 471, 92 S.Ct. 2593, 33 L.Ed.2d 484.
